Will This fit on a 3rd gen???

SLP LS1 RESONATOR CAT-BACK

This stainless steel catback exhaust system is a very aggressive sounding and
features a 3" intermediate pipe with a resonator, a 3" over axle pipe with "NO"
crimps and 2-1/2" tail pipes with 2 tip options available.
SLP part# 31039 - dual slash cut tips $389.95
SLP part# 31039A - 3.5" slash cut tips (one on each side) $389.95
